Virginia Tech — the only Virginia university among the nation’s top 50 research institutes — is home to more than 2,000 faculty and 6,000 graduate students, 1,400 of them engaged in IT-related research and development.

Each year hundreds of companies — from hungry start-ups to the household-names — come to Virginia Tech to generate intellectual property (IP), gauge the industry’s future, train their technology workers, and recruit Virginia Tech students.

During the 1980s, Virginia Tech became
  • the first Southern university on BITNET, a forerunner to the Internet.
  • the first university to provide student and faculty access to supercomputing.
  • a pioneer in wireless and fiber-optic communications.
